Aholibamah – Name Meaning
Aholibamah is a Hebrew name that has its roots in the Bible. The name is derived from two words, “Aholi” and “Bamah”, which mean “tent of the high place”. It is believed to be the name of a place mentioned in the Book of Genesis.
